What are the main factor affecting the quality of life?
In 1997, Saxena and Orley [19] identified factors comprising an individual’s quality of life, based on the WHO definition. These were: Physical health, psychological condition, independence, relationships with others, and the environment one lives in.

What defines quality life?
Quality of life (QOL) is defined by the World Health Organization as ‘individuals’ perception of their position in life in the context of the culture and value systems in which they live, and in relation to their goals, expectations, standards and concerns. ‘

What is the example of quality of life?
Freedom of movement, of thought, and of religion, for example, are some of these factors. So are freedom from discrimination, slavery, and torture. We also measure quality of life according to people’s rights, such as the right to education, human dignity, fair pay, and to have a family.
